UN votes to adopt new world map to reflect Africa's true size
- The Mercator map was designed in 1569 by the Flemish cartographer Gerardus Mercator to help European explorers navigate across the world.
- The distortion of his map is a result of the fact that it is impossible to accurately represent the surface of a globe on a two-dimensional chart.
- Whenever a map of the world is drawn, compromises need to be made.
